Marina P. Kennedy's writing career led her from freelancing opportunities in New Jersey and New York to writing for Broadwayworld.com where she covers entertainment, the culinary scene, culture, and some travel. Marina is the Sr. NJ Editor, Sr. Dance Editor, and the Editor in Chief of BWW Food and Wine. She also has an occasional blog in BWW Food & Wine, "Marina's Menu & Lifestyle." She hopes people enjoy reading her articles as much as she enjoys writing them. You can follow Marina on Instagram @marinapk6.
